Boarding school head chef brutally beat student

A shocking case of student abuse has come to light at Ruya Adventist High School in Mt Darwin, where the school's head chef, Lesley Bizwell, allegedly locked a female student in a toilet and savagely assaulted her, resulting in a broken hand.

The victim, Meloshance Kashingaidze, suffered a fractured left hand and multiple bruises after the brutal attack, which was reportedly sparked by accusations of gossiping leveled against her by Bizwell.

According to Meloshance, the assault took place after the chef locked her inside a toilet cubicle.

"She locked the toilet door after asking me to enter. I thought she wanted me to clean the toilet, only to be treated like a snake," Meloshance told H-Metro.

"‘Hanzi ndichakurova kusvikira wanyarara upfidze kuita makuhwa' [She said she would beat me until I stop gossiping]. She used thick sticks on me, even hitting my safety shoe and dry hands. I cried for help, begged for forgiveness, but in vain, until she broke my hand."

The attack only ceased after Meloshance pleaded for mercy, her hand already fractured from the beating.

The school deputy head, Mrs. Zingoni, rushed Meloshance to Mt Darwin Hospital, but the hospital staff refused to treat her injuries without a police report.

This refusal forced the truth out, despite efforts by school authorities to keep the incident quiet. Tensions escalated among students and staff, with some pupils threatening to demonstrate in protest.

Following the hospital's insistence on a police report before treatment could be administered, Lesley Bizwell was arrested three days after the incident and is expected to appear in court today.

Meloshance expressed confusion and distress over the attack, saying she does not understand the allegations against her.

"As we speak, I am yet to know her reason for ruthlessly attacking me; it's an issue she is refusing to disclose," she said.

It was also revealed that Lesley Bizwell previously made headlines for similar abusive behavior against students at Junction Adventist School, after which she was transferred to Ruya Adventist High School.

The case has sparked outrage among the community, calling for strict action to protect students from abuse and ensure their safety within school premises.
